April 6, 2021 Spring Election

Election Day is April 6, 2021. Vote that day at the Montrose Town Hall in Paoli any time between 7 am and 8 pm.  The races are for State Superintendent of Public Instruction, County Executive, and the various school boards in the township.  Up for election, unopposed, are several Dane County judges and the members of township government.

Mail in absentee ballots can be requested through myvote.w.gov any time through March 31, 2021; but ask earlier rather than later – any ballot not returned to the town hall by 8 pm on April 6 cannot be counted.  So far 77 ballots have been mailed and 7 returned.

In person absentee voting.  You can come to the town hall any weekday from Tuesday March 23 through Friday, April 1; from 10 am to noon or 2 pm to 4 pm.  If none of those times work for you, just call or text 608-424-3848 to make an appointment for some other time.

Remy Road Bridge resurfacing project

The Remy Road bridge will be resurfaced this spring.  Currently the anticipated start date is March 29, 2021 with completion anticipated to be completed by May 21, 2021.  The bridge will be re-decked, and will receive a new railing.  

This is a project being undertaken jointly by the Village of Belleville and the Town of Montrose.  The Town has secured 70% funding from the State of Wisconsin under a Municipal State Agreement (MSA), which will help to offset the cost to the two municipalities.  The Village was instrumental in helping the Town obtain the funding.

Spring Primary election results

Statewide turnout was 7.2%.  Town of Montrose turnout was 18.7% (155 voted out of 830 registered voters)  

Results:

Superintendent of Public Instruction:

Underly:  40      Briggs: 31     Kerr:  25     Krull:  17     Gunderson: 13      Fenrick:  7      Hendricks:  6

Belleville School Board

Johann:  62      Fahey:  47     Monroe:  47     Bowers:  41     Keyes:  38

Oregon School Board

Pollock:  1     Lokuta:  1

There were no write ins in any of the races.  There was no school board primary for either Verona or New Glarus.
